COMMERCIAL DESCRIPTION
The Somerset Cider Bus has been making its annual pilgrimage to the Glastonbury festival for the last 38 years.Parked near the pyramid stage it has served from wooden barrels farm pressed cider and hot spiced cider to thousands of happy festival goers every year. In our Orchards at Burrow Hill we grow 40 varieties of vintage cider apples on more than 12,000 apple trees. In the autumn, we harvest, press, ferment and blend the apples to make our traditional prize winning ciders.

Bottle from the Bristol Cider Shop. Golden in colour with slight carbonation. Light aroma of fresh, slightly sweet apple juice with a hint of the barnyard in the background. Flavour was a bit more dry, with traces of green herbs and flintiness complementing the juicy fruit, leading to a medium finish. A pretty good cider, and certainly far better than any other "serve over ice" brand I have tried.

Cask at Southampton Arms, London. A hazy golden cider. The aroma has notes of fresh apples. The flavor is boringly dry with notes of apple core, leading to a dry and tart finish.

From cask at Southampton Arms, as Glastonbury Cider Bus. Pours cloudy orange with a fully gone head. Aroma is dry sulphorish and mild acidic apple. Light sweet, apple, a bit flat in flavour and acidic without being citric. Sticky to the teeth. Ends dry and acidic.
